Auto GCAS team presented with Collier Trophy

The Collier Trophy was established in 1911 by Robert J. Collier, publisher and early President of the Aero Club of America, Washington, June 13, 2019. The Collier Trophy is awarded annually by the U.S. Aeronautic Association "for the greatest achievement in aeronautics or astronautics in America, with respect to improving the performance, efficiency, and safety of air or space vehicles, the value of which has been thoroughly demonstrated by actual use during the preceding year."(U.S. Air Force photo by Christopher Dyer)
